Understanding the Intercooler
The intercooler is a crucial component in forced induction engines, such as the Genesis Coupe 2.0T. It cools the air coming from the turbocharger before it enters the engine, allowing for denser air and improved combustion. The stock intercooler may not be sufficient for high-performance applications, making an upgrade necessary for those seeking enhanced performance.
Performance Benefits of Upgrading
- Improved Airflow: A larger intercooler allows for better airflow, reducing intake temperatures and increasing engine efficiency.
- Increased Power Output: With cooler air entering the engine, you can expect a noticeable increase in horsepower and torque.
- Enhanced Reliability: Upgraded intercoolers can better handle higher boost levels, reducing the risk of engine knock and damage.
- Better Throttle Response: Cooler air improves throttle response, making your driving experience more enjoyable.
- Longer Engine Life: Maintaining optimal operating temperatures helps prolong the life of engine components.
Choosing the Right Intercooler
When selecting an intercooler for your Genesis Coupe 2.0T, consider the following factors:
- Size: Ensure the intercooler fits your engine bay while providing sufficient cooling capacity.
- Core Design: Look for a bar-and-plate design for better heat dissipation.
- Material: Aluminum is lightweight and provides excellent thermal conductivity.
